Sat 752641014737081

decimal
150528.1014737081
degree
0°150528′1344″1014737081‴
percentile
35.84004836023745%
name
inczuwcxsaa
cycle
0
epoch
0
period
74
block
150528
offset
1014737081
timestamp
rarity
common